    FS: 1995 Mark VIII for sale 93K miles

    yeah its the LS1, the NHRA package was only from 00-02, kinda rare, mostly just an appearance thing, they were only offered in 4 colors and came with 3:23s in the auto instead of the standard 2:73 rear.
